Maryland Transit Administration Northwest Division
Maryland Transit Administration Northwest Division is a building in Baltimore, Central Maryland, Maryland which is located on Mount Hope Drive. Maryland Transit Administration Northwest Division is situated nearby to the church Mountain Of Fire & Miracles Ministries, as well as near the college North American Trade Schools.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Reisterstown Plaza station
Metro station
Photo: Onore Baka Sama, Public domain.
Reisterstown Plaza station is a Metro SubwayLink station in Baltimore, Maryland. It is located at the intersection of Patterson and Wabash Avenues, and is the fourth most northern and western station on the line, with approximately 700 parking spaces. Reisterstown Plaza station is situated 2,000 feet north of Maryland Transit Administration Northwest Division.

Gwynn Oak Park
Park
Gwynn Oak Park is a park that was the site of a privately owned amusement park, located in the community of Gwynn Oak, just outside northwest Baltimore, Maryland, in Baltimore County. Gwynn Oak Park is situated 1½ miles southwest of Maryland Transit Administration Northwest Division.

Glen
Neighborhood
Glen is a neighborhood in Baltimore, Maryland. It was developed in the early 1920s and 1930s, with the remaining development coming in the 1940s through the 1960s.
